Released November 22nd, 1904, 'A Rube Couple at a County Fair' stars The movie has a runtime of about 8 min, and received a user score of 40 (out of 100) on TMDb, which collated reviews from 2 respected users.

Interested in knowing what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"The title of this early US film is something of a con really. Another rube couple had appeared in an entertaining movie set at Coney Island the previous year, and that film had been quite entertaining (for it's day) so any audience of the time would have been forgiven for thinking this film would provide them with more comedy along the lines of the first film." .
